India Signs ₹2,867 Crore Defence Deal For Advanced Submarine Technologies

On December 30, Ministry of Defence (MoD) inked two significant contracts worth approximately ₹2,867 crore to boost the Navy capabilities of India. These agreements focus on advancing the Air Independent Propulsion (AIP) system and enhancing the firepower of Kalvari-Class submarines.

The larger of the two contracts, worth ₹1,990 crore, was signed with Mazagon Dock Shipbuilders Limited (MDL) in Mumbai. The contract is signed for the construction of an Air Independent Propulsion (AIP) Plug. This plug will be integrated with the Defence Research and Development Organisation’s (DRDO) AIP system for Indian submarines. AIP technology plays a crucial role in increasing the endurance of conventional submarines. This is allowing them to remain submerged for longer periods without surfacing for air. This project aligns with India’s vision of an ‘Aatmanirbhar Bharat’ or self-reliant India, as the technology is being developed indigenously by DRDO.

The development of the AIP Plug and its integration is expected to make a significant contribution to India’s naval defense, particularly by enhancing the capabilities of its conventional submarines. It is also expected to create employment opportunities, generating nearly three lakh man-days throughout the project. The partnership between MDL and DRDO will allow India to progress toward its goal of self-reliance in advanced defense technologies.

An ₹877 Crore Agreement Was Also Signed With Naval Group

In addition to the AIP contract, another agreement was signed with Naval Group, France, worth approximately ₹877 crore. This deal is aimed at the integration of Electronic Heavy Weight Torpedoes (EHWT) onto the Kalvari-Class submarines. These torpedoes, developed by DRDO, will greatly increase the firepower of these submarines. This will eventually add to the Navy’s strength in underwater warfare. This integration will be a collaborative effort, with the Indian Navy, DRDO, and Naval Group, France, working together to enhance the capabilities of the Kalvari-Class.

The Kalvari-Class submarines, part of India’s Submarine Fleet, are already highly capable. The integration of the EHWT will provide them with a significant upgrade. These torpedoes are designed for deep-water combat and will increase the lethality of the submarines, making them more effective in defending India’s maritime borders.

Defence Secretary Shri Rajesh Kumar Singh attended the signing ceremony in New Delhi. He also expressed his support for these advancements, highlighting how they fit into India’s broader defense modernization plans. Moreover the projects are expected to improve the Indian Navy’s operational effectiveness and solidify its position as a formidable maritime force in the region.

These two contracts mark an important step in India’s naval self-reliance and modernization. Moreover as both projects develop, they will bolster the nation’s defense capabilities. This will strengthen its maritime security eventually. This will also contribute to the broader goal of achieving an ‘Aatmanirbhar Bharat’.
